The postcode TF11 8HF is located in Shropsh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. TF11 8HF is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
TF11 8HF is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of TF11 8HF as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.
The closest road name to TF11 8HF is Haughton Drive which is centered 14 m away.
The nearest bus stop is The Firs and is 113 m away. The closest railway station is Shifnal Rail Station, 550 m away.
The closest primary school to TF11 8HF (for ages 11 and under) is Shifnal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 29, 2017.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Idsall School. The last OFSTED inspection on June 7, 2017 rated this school as Good
The local pub for residents of TF11 8HF is The Shifnal War Memorial Club and is 278 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on September 22,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Catherines Bakery Ltd and is 427 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Needs Major Improvement on January 6, 2022.
Residents reported an average download speed of 49.4 Mbps and an average upload speed of 12.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 11.1%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for TF11 8HF is covered by the West Mercia police force association and Shropshire County is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
